Output 90f03452c7fabeba04e0fb62aa3925c9ee144dd06c32cf9fabcee3c67e7e7bab:23

value
479076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d918814781622f431912581d4e7fdf2317ae3915 OP_EQUAL
address
3MUuuopRrsvknDSXL3BjVhTNjj3HdgQxYo
transaction
90f03452c7fabeba04e0fb62aa3925c9ee144dd06c32cf9fabcee3c67e7e7bab
spent
true